So, what causes skin to age which results in sagging, wrinkles and blemishes?


If you want to maintain clear, healthy, and firm skin into old age you need to know this. So ... here is the
brief version ... FREE RADICALS. That's it in a nutshell.

I am sure that you have heard about free radicals and you may even know exactly what they are, but nonetheless
I will give you a quick briefing about them.

Even though free radicals age our bodies and skin they are a natural and essential part of life. They are
everywhere, inside our body and out. They are more concentrated in the cities or anywhere there is any
form of environmental pollution. Sunlight also creates free radicals.

It is possible to see the effect of them quite dramatically when you cut an apple open and leave it exposed to the air. The parts without the skin
quickly go brown. This is because it is being attacked by these free radicals. If they were not there then nothing would decompose and the whole planet would be a massive garbage dump.

So, what exactly are they? They are oxygen molecules that have lost an electron through interaction with
other molecules. As with everything in nature an effort is made (in this case the molecule) to heal itself!

There is only one way it can do this... and that is by stealing an electron from another healthy molecule. So,
it rushes around like a thief until it can find one!

When it does and it steals the electron, what happens?

You guessed it... another free radical is created and in the process cells where the 'thief' has entered are damaged.

There is no 'security system' that can shut free radicals out.

They surround you, they enter your body with each breath you take. The greater your intake of air the higher exposure that you have to free radicals. Ever wondered why long distance runners look older than their years, particularly their face?

They inhale more air than most other people and with it more free radicals. They therefore age faster if they don't
counteract the effect of the free radicals. Everyone who exercises should be aware of this. The good news is that this is not a problem if the appropriate measures are taken... more
info soon.

Anyway, back to your skin. It needs good healthy Collagen (which is a protein). This Collagen gives your skin its suppleness and tautness. However it is constantly bombarded with free radicals that damage the cells by the cross linking of molecules. When this occurs the collagen molecules can no
longer smoothly slide over one another. They instead become rough which impacts directly on the appearance of your skin.

Because collagen stays in the skin for many years it is continually subjected to this free radical damage and the
effects are cumulative.

If you could stop the actions of these free radicals you could stop the aging process. This applies not only to your
skin but to your entire body. But, it simply is not possible to achieve a 100% success rate. However, you can reduce the impact of these free radicals to a measurable degree.

This is through the use of a series of compounds known as anti-oxidants. I am sure that you have heard of these but
you may be unsure exactly what they do? In simple terms they donate spare electrons to the free radicals to 'heal' the damaged molecule.

There are many different forms of anti-oxidants available ... some natural some synthetic. Some really potent, some quite weak. For example Vitamin C is an antioxidant which is
relatively weak. On the other hand Alpha Lipoic acid is a relatively potent one being about 400 times more powerful than most Vitamin C's. Other antioxidants are even more powerful than Alpha Lipoic acid, and so on it goes.

So, how does this apply to your skin and what should you do to protect it?

Simple. When you are reviewing various crèmes and lotions to apply to your face select those ones which are natural, don't have any harsh chemicals that are likely to cause inflammation (free radicals love inflammation) and make sure they have natural antioxidants in them, for example,
alpha lipoic acid, vitamin C esters (fat soluble type), DMAE etc.

BUT... and this is an important but, if you are serious about your skin health take heed of the old saying 'Beauty
comes from within'. Although this term is intended to relate to an individuals mental attitude it also applies in a
physical sense. The health of your skin and thus the appearance of it is directly related to your internal health.

If you have free radicals rampant in your body, then putting all the expensive antioxidant crèmes on your face will only do a part of the job. Nourishing your skin from the inside
out is much more rewarding and effective than any topical
application.

Don't forget about your internal health ... your skin is an organ and it needs to be properly supported internally.
